While reading my April Automotive Engineering mag. I came across an article of interest that I thought some of this group might be interested in.
It's also online at http://www.sae.org/automag/ - click "departments" and then "Tech Briefs" - It's about airless tire / wheel combo's that Michelin has developed. Testing is with an Audi.
